| + | == Disease == | ||
| + | [[http://www.uniprot.org/uniprot/ACTN4_HUMAN ACTN4_HUMAN]] Defects in ACTN4 are the cause of focal segmental glomerulosclerosis type 1 (FSGS1) [MIM:[http://omim.org/entry/603278 603278]]. A renal pathology defined by the presence of segmental sclerosis in glomeruli and resulting in proteinuria, reduced glomerular filtration rate and edema. Renal insufficiency often progresses to end-stage renal disease, a highly morbid state requiring either dialysis therapy or kidney transplantation.<ref>PMID:10700177</ref> | ||
| + | == Function == | ||
| + | [[http://www.uniprot.org/uniprot/ACTN4_HUMAN ACTN4_HUMAN]] F-actin cross-linking protein which is thought to anchor actin to a variety of intracellular structures. This is a bundling protein. Probably involved in vesicular trafficking via its association with the CART complex. The CART complex is necessary for efficient transferrin receptor recycling but not for EGFR degradation. | ||
